Strong's #310: 'achar (pronounced akh-ar')

from 309; properly, the hind part; generally used as an adverb or conjunction, after (in various senses):--after (that, -ward), again, at, away from, back (from, -side), behind, beside, by, follow (after, -ing), forasmuch, from, hereafter, hinder end, + out (over) live, + persecute, posterity, pursuing, remnant, seeing, since, thence(-forth), when, with.




Brown-Driver-Briggs Hebrew Lexicon:

'achar

1) after the following part, behind (of place), hinder, afterwards (of time)

1a) as an adverb

1a1) behind (of place)

1a2) afterwards (of time)

1b) as a preposition

1b1) behind, after (of place)

1b2) after (of time)

1b3) besides

1c) as a conjunction

1c) after that

1d) as a substantive

1d1) hinder part

1e) with other prepositions

1e1) from behind

1e2) from following after

Part of Speech: may act as an adverb, preposition, conjunction, or substantive

Relation: from H309
